Frog Mountain is a summit in Cherokee County, Alabama, in the United States. With an elevation of 1,201 feet (366 m), Frog Mountain is the 214th highest summit in the state of Alabama.[2]

Frog Mountain was named after Chief Frog, of the Cherokee.[3]
